| Abstract | This paper deals with a course-grain parallel genetic algorithm for solving the placement and TSP problem as well. Both of them are typical tasks from the field of the layout design of VLSI circuits. It can be proved that both are NP problems. A TRANSGEN program was created in OCCAM language, which enables wide class experiments via extensive menu for setting main parameters of genetic optimization. The main attention was paid to the adaptation of main genetics operators including the migration operator usable for placement optimization. To test TRANSGEN algorithm some experiments were done. A few circuits were used to be illustrated the behaviour of the algorithm. From this experiments we have concluded that the achieved linear speedup of the parallel version of the genetic program is effected by a better covergence of the itaration process. |
